ESGold Corp. announced the appointment of Pierre-Marc Gagnon, P.Eng., as Operations Director for its Montauban Gold-Silver Project in Canada — Quebec. Mr. Gagnon brings extensive experience in pit and underground mining, exploration, drilling, and project development from previous roles at companies like Dhilmar, Agnico Eagle, Newmont, and GETT Gold Inc. His role will involve supporting site execution, operational readiness, contractor coordination, and technical planning as ESGold progresses the Montauban Gold-Silver Project towards construction and production. ESGold also granted 25,000 restricted share units to Mr. Gagnon, adding to a previous grant for a total of 150,000 RSUs, subject to Canadian Securities Exchange approval. This appointment is part of ESGold's strategy to build a strong, technically capable operations team in Canada — Quebec.
